Built for long conversations

Discourse treats each topic as a shared space, not a feed that pushes content out of view. Posts stay findable months later with the full context attached, so discussions build on each other instead of restarting from zero.

When a forum makes sense

Discourse works well when members, customers, or staff need a coordination space that's more structured than chat and more searchable than email. Good fits include trade associations and professional networks, customer support communities, internal knowledge bases, and long-running discussions that need to stay findable months later.

What we customize

Branding and theme

Colors, typography, and layout matched to your identity, so the forum looks like part of your site rather than a third-party add-on bolted on the side.

Access and permissions

Private, semi-private, or fully public. Role-based categories, single sign-on when needed, and granular controls over who can read, post, and moderate.

Categories and structure

Category layout built around how your community actually works, not a generic template. Tags, sub-categories, and pinned topics configured for the way your members navigate.

Hosting and maintenance

Self-hosted on our infrastructure with backups, upgrades, and monitoring handled for you. No per-seat licensing, no surprise bill when membership grows.

Add video calls when chat isn't enough

We can wire in Jitsi for video calls inside Discourse. Start a call from a topic, the meeting link posts back to the thread, and access follows the forum's permissions. It runs alongside the forum on our infrastructure, with no third-party accounts.
